Yeah I've got a couple of Paramo jackets. The Enduro, which is an amazing jacket for winter conditions. Wore it for countless Scottish winter days, plus my winter ML training and assessment, never with more than just a t-shirt on underneath. Never needed a belay jacket over it either, just a perfect winter jacket.
Also got a Velez light jacket. As mentioned above, it's a great jacket, and it really excels when it's cool (Autumn through to spring, although in full on winter conditions the Enduro is better) and it's great with drizzle, light rain and on-off rain showers. I wouldn't use it for all day constant heavy rain, as it does wet through, and I also wouldn't use it in constant rain if I'm not moving much, or stood around a lot. The harder you're working, the better it works. It's basically a really water resistant softshell.
